We have checked your account and found out that on 04/24/2018 you have purchased SQLBackupAndFTP Lite version 11 without the Full-service subscription and then on 04/24/2018 upgraded it to Standard without the Full-service subscription. It means that you have had only one month of the Full-Service subscription which expired on 05/24/2018. You can find more details at your “My Account” https://sqlbackupandftp.com/account page.

Your license never expires and you can use the version you’ve purchased forever. However zero-config email service for sending backup notifications, support, auto-update, SQL Server down alerts, and weblog are parts of the optional Full-Service subscription and requires a yearly recurring fee.
